League of Legends to debut as esport at 2018 Asian Games
"We’re honored that League of Legends was selected for the Asian Games,” Riot’s co-head of esports Jarred Kennedy said. “Representing one’s country at the Olympics is a dream for athletes around the world, and with this step, that dream is one step closer to reality for the best in our sport.”
A total of 45 nations will take part in the Regional Qualifiers in June, where each nation will be invited to field their own representative team of five players. These qualifiers will narrow the participant pool to eight teams.
Indonesia, the host nation, will receive an automatic invitation. The other teams will be determined by qualifiers: one each from the Southeast, South, Central and West Asia regions, and three from the East Asia region.
The finalists will come together for the Games in Jakarta in late August.
